Quilt Tour on the Rock, Newfoundland August 9-18, 2025

August 9-18, 2025

Itinerary, SOLD OUT!!

Day 1, August 9, 2025

Arrive at Deer Lake on the West Coast of Newfoundland to begin your holiday with
McCarthy's Party. En route to your tour hotel you will travel the Viking Trail to take
in the spectacular scenery of Gros Morne National Park, an area declared by the
United Nations as the newest World Heritage Site. Tonight you will enjoy a get
together to meet your fellow travellers and learn more about the adventure ahead.
Overnight Rocky Harbour/Cow Head
Welcome Reception

Day 2, August 10, 2025

This morning we take a boat tour across beautiful Bonne Bay to Woody Point. The
trip offers spectacular views of the park’s vistas as well as the Tableland Mountains.
This golden mountain range made up of rocks formed from the Earth’s mantle is this area that earned the park its nickname as the ‘Galapagos of Plate Tectonis’. Once in Woody Point we have some time to explore the little town, visit the park’s Discovery Centre and have a little stroll in one of the Tableland’s valleys.

Day 3, August 11, 2025

Bid farewell to the west coast as we take an easterly trek, to a new geological
frontier. A perfect harbor provides a beautiful backdrop for an eventful morning of
whale interpretation and brilliant art exhibits. This afternoon commemorates the
survivors of the 9/11 Tragedy and the many acts of kindness extended when we
welcomed the 'Come From Away' guests into the homes and communities
surrounding Gander; the epicenter of the hit Broadway musical.

Day 4, August 12, 2025

Today we are off on the “Road to the Isles”, travelling across "Tickles and Runs" to
spend time on beautiful Twillingate Island. This is one of Newfoundland's oldest and most interesting fishing communities. We visit the lighthouse at Crow Head, the Auk Island Winery for a sample of their wares, and the Beothuck Centre in Boyd’s Cove where we learn about the native groups that once occupied Newfoundland.

Day 5, August 13, 2025

This morning we will visit the fishing community of Salvage on the Eastport
Peninsula. Here we go for a walk in the town and hopefully have a chat with some of
the locals. This is also a great iceberg viewing area. Next we travel to Terra Nova
National Park to view the vistas of Newman Sound and to visit the park’s Marine
Interpretation Center. Here we will experience first-hand the variety of marine life
found in the sounds and learn about this ecologically diverse area.

Day 6, August 14, 2025

This morning we travel to the historic village of Trinity, one of the oldest
communities in North America, the gem of the Island. Here we learn about the Poole fish merchants who established this fishing station. We also have the opportunity to visit some of the many shops and galleries where local work is featured. Next we are off to Bonavista, the landfall of John Cabot in 1497. Here we visit the Ryan Premises and have an opportunity to learn about inshore fishing techniques that have allowed this town to thrive for hundreds of years. This afternoon we visit Cape Bonavista for a chance to walk the cliffs and enjoy the spectacular coastal scenery.

Day 7, August 15, 2025

Natural wonders abound on this morning’s boat trip to the Witless Bay Ecological
Reserve to views Atlantic Puffins, Murres and the millions of seabirds that nest on
these coastal islands. This is a favorite feeding ground for Humpback, Minke, and Fin whales where frequent and multiple sightings are a definite possibility. Visit Cape Spear National Historic Park, the most easterly point of land in North America, before heading into St. John's, the provincial capital and cultural showcase. Dinner tonight is on George Street, a street of nothing other than pubs and bars. We will enjoy some local pub fare as well as some Newfoundland music and entertainment.

Day 9, August 17, 2025

An historic tour of St. John’s will provide a brilliant interpretation of North
America’s oldest city, and a proper orientation for your free time this afternoon.
Visit Cabot Tower and Signal Hill to view the harbour’s "Narrows" and admire the
architecture of old St. John’s, including the famous ‘Jelly Bean Houses’. This
afternoon is free to explore the many historic exhibits, walking trails and boutique
shops and galleries that surround your hotel. This evening, we share our Farewell
Dinner.
